Arg-gh! I may have missed something.
=> Do you have a heater, or have you been using chlorine that has copper in it?
=> Is your water clear, but green?
=> If you pour bleach on the steps -- slowly -- so it contacts the green dust, does it bleach it out?
=> When you clean your filters, what color is the 'goo'?
=> How have you been adding chlorine to your pool?

Pool is just about all cleared up now. Chlorine, a little algaecide and a lot patience is all it took! Just one more question though. When/ how do I know it's ok to get in the pool and when can I let the cl come down from shock level? Thanks!
Re: Help me get my pool back! Green with algae or ?
As long as there is some stabilizer in the water, high chlorine doesn't hurt people -- might make your eyes sting a bit, but that's about all. But, you should were old / no swim suits!
